Connally ISD board adopts committed fund balance resolution
Summary
The Connally ISD Board of Trustees approved a committed fund balance resolution presented by the Business & Finance office at the Feb. 16 meeting.

The board adopted a committed fund balance resolution after a presentation from David Timmons, Assistant Superintendent of Business & Finance. According to the meeting record, "Motion made by Keith Lowrey, seconded by Heather McCarty-Johnston, to approve the Committed Fund Balance Resolution as Presented." The motion passed with all five members present voting for adoption.
The minutes do not specify the numerical amount or the accounts affected by the resolution. The board's approval establishes the district's intended use for designated fund balance categories as presented by staff.
